使用左连接显示不匹配/不存在的行是一种数据库查询操作,它用于将两个或多个表中的数据进行关联,并返回左表中的所有行,以及右表中与左表匹配的行。如果右表中没有与左表匹配的行,则返回NULL值。
左连接的语法如下:
SELECT 列名
FROM 左表
LEFT JOIN 右表 ON 左表.列名 = 右表.列名;
左连接的优势在于可以获取到左表中的所有数据,即使在右表中没有匹配的数据。这对于需要获取完整数据集的情况非常有用。
左连接的应用场景包括:
- 在一个订单系统中,需要获取所有订单的信息,包括没有对应订单详情的订单。
- 在一个学生和成绩表的数据库中,需要获取所有学生的信息,包括没有对应成绩的学生。
- 在一个论坛系统中,需要获取所有帖子的信息,包括没有对应评论的帖子。
腾讯云提供了多个相关产品来支持云计算中的数据库查询操作,其中包括:
- 云数据库 TencentDB:提供高可用、高性能、可弹性伸缩的数据库服务,支持多种数据库引擎。
产品介绍链接:https://cloud.tencent.com/product/cdb
- 云数据库 Redis:提供高性能、高可靠性的内存数据库服务,适用于缓存、会话存储、消息队列等场景。
产品介绍链接:https://cloud.tencent.com/product/redis
- 云数据库 MongoDB:提供高可用、可扩展的NoSQL数据库服务,适用于大规模数据存储和实时查询。
产品介绍链接:https://cloud.tencent.com/product/cosmosdb
以上是腾讯云提供的一些相关产品,可以根据具体需求选择适合的产品来支持左连接操作。